Benzodiazepines should be tapered off slowly. Its generally suggested to reduce your daily dose by somewhere between 5% and 10% every 10 - 14 days. Many need to go slower, whatever feels comfortable for you. The aim is to keep any symptoms manageable. You will learn more about taper methods if you check out the taper plans board.
